The cost-effectiveness depends on your personal car's fuel efficiency and maintenance versus rental rates. If your own vehicle incurs high operating costs or requires frequent repairs, renting may be more economical for specific trips. Consider the total expenditure of using your own car for the journey.

Typically, weekly rental agreements offer a more favorable per-day rate than daily rentals. Many companies provide discounts for longer rental commitments. The final cost, however, is dependent on the particular vehicle selected and the provider's pricing structure for varying rental terms.
Connecticut's distinct seasons, from hot summers to cold, snowy winters, influence rental needs. Summer travel may necessitate a vehicle with reliable air conditioning, while winter requires consideration of snow tires or all-wheel drive for safe travel in Waterbury.
